Getting There

  • Car

    If you are traveling by car, head towards Alfta. From the center of Alfta, take the road Långhedsvägen (Road 83) north towards Långhed. Follow the road for approximately 10 kilometers until you reach the address Långhed 739, 822 92 Alfta. Parking is available near the farm. Ensure to check for any parking fees in the area.

  • Public Transportation

    For those using public transportation, take a bus from nearby towns to Alfta. You can board a bus from cities like Hudiksvall or Bollnäs that provide services to Alfta. Once you arrive at the Alfta bus station, you will need to take a taxi or a rideshare service to Långhed, as public transport options to the farm itself may be limited. The taxi ride will take approximately 10-15 minutes and may cost around 150-200 SEK.

Discover more about Pallars farm UNESCO WHS

Pallars Farm,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, is a captivating destination located in the picturesque region of Alfta, Sweden. This historical landmark stands as a testament to the agricultural heritage of the area, showcasing traditional farming methods that have been preserved over generations. Visitors to Pallars Farm will find themselves immersed in the tranquil beauty of the Swedish countryside, where rolling fields and rustic buildings create a scenic backdrop for exploration and learning. The site's rich history and authenticity make it an essential stop for anyone interested in Sweden's cultural roots. Guided tours offer an in-depth look at the farming techniques and practices that defined the region, allowing guests to appreciate the labor and dedication that goes into sustainable agriculture.
